A Water Damage Restoration loss touches several distinct phases, and our Seaside, OR crews are built to carry each one without losing continuity.

The first call triggers immediate standing-water extraction using truck-mount pumps, before moisture spreads further into the structure.
Moisture meters and thermal imaging identify exactly which materials are still wet once the visible water is gone.
We track drying progress with daily moisture logs so the numbers, not a guess, tell us when a space is ready.
Once materials are dry, we coordinate drywall, flooring, and trim trades so the rebuild starts without a scheduling gap.
We separate what can be cleaned and restored from what has to be discarded, with photo documentation either way.
